What is an SPC operator?

An SPC Operator, or Statistical Process Control Operator, is responsible for monitoring and controlling manufacturing processes using statistical methods to ensure product quality. They collect and analyze data from production lines, identify trends, and make adjustments to maintain consistent output. SPC Operators play a key role in preventing defects, reducing waste, and supporting continuous improvement initiatives within manufacturing environments.

What are some common challenges faced by SPC operators and how can they be addressed?

SPC Operators often encounter challenges such as interpreting complex data trends, quickly identifying out-of-control processes, and communicating findings to cross-functional teams. Staying up-to-date with the latest statistical process control software and maintaining attention to detail are crucial for success. Building strong collaboration with quality engineers and production staff helps resolve issues efficiently, while ongoing training and clear communication can minimize errors and improve overall process stability.

Job Summary:
SPC Printing Coating Operator's primary responsibility is ensuring the lacquer machines perform correctly.
Essential Duties & Responsibilities:
  • Responsible for daily cleaning and daily, weekly, and monthly routine machine maintenance
  • Start up and shut down of lacquer machines
  • Set up machines (calibration, cleaning, etc.)
  • Verify coating weights
  • Verify adhesion to the substrate
  • Use tools to measure UV energy
  • Perform standard abrasion tests
  • Identify defects and perform any necessary tasks
  • Maintain the lacquer levels in the machines
